Refining Existing Research Questions

Discovering that a research question has already been studied scientifically does not mean it should be abandoned; instead, it indicates the topic is of scientific interest and can be refined to contribute new insights. Researchers can refine existing questions by exploring alternative methods to define and measure the variables, or by investigating whether the relationship varies among different types of people or in specific situations.
